- The distance between Skopje, Macedonia and Columbus, Ga, Usa is approximately 8,401 km or 5,220 mi.
- To reach Skopje in this distance one would set out from Columbus, Ga bearing 47.1°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Skopje bearing 130.3° or SE .
- Both have a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Skopje is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Columbus, Ga is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 6.3 °C (11.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.8 °C (5°F) more in Skopje.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 788.3 mm (31 in) less which is equivalent to 788.3 l/m² (19.35 US gal/ft²) or 7,883,000 l/ha (842,745 US gal/ac) less. About 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.7° lower in Skopje than in Columbus, Ga.
